6) Identify the sampling method used for each case as either simple random sampling, stratified sampling, chuster sampling, systematic sampling, or convenient sampling. (5 points) a. In order to determine whether an advertising campaign has been effective, a marketing firm conducts a nationwide poll by randomly selecting individuals from a list of known users of its product. (1 point) b. A school official divides a population of students into four different classes: freshman, sophomore, junior, and senior. Then he randomly selects a number of students from each group, and ask each of them to answer a survey question regarding student service. (1 point) c. To obtain customer opinion regarding its boarding policy, Alaska Airlines randomly selects 120 flights during a given month and surveys all passengers on the flights. (1 points) d. Every 12th customer of a grocury store was required satisfiaction of the products sold to them. (1 point) to answer a survey question regarding customer e. Internet users are required to answer a survey question regarding a political candidate whenever they go to a particular website. (1 point)

Explanation / Answer

a. Simple Random Sampling

b. Stratified Sampling

c.Cluster sampling

d.Systematic sampling

e. Convinience sampling
